Re: Need help with Tsop recovery after bad flash..
You cannot flash the TSOP if you boot from modchip and viceversa. But there is a workaround (i did not tested it): "1. Insert you booting disc in the DVD drive(HeXen, Auto-Installer...) 2. Tie both D0 and A15 to ground 3. Boot the Xbox with special tsop_m7 bios (from a modchip) 4. Remove D0 fro...

Re: Open source Xbox Live project (update Jan 8 2017)
Xlink Kai still works and it does not depend of the XBMC version. https://www.teamxlink.co.uk/ You only need a PC running it. There are more complicated ways to run it, but not necessary : you need a router with DD-wrt runing the Kai engine, and and older XBMC version wich has the Kai front end. Thi...

Re: Cannot flash a 1.4V Xbox
On all my modchips i solder d0 from the mainboard to ground (i use the ground from the screw which is close to LPC header), and on all the modchips i solder bt to ground on the chip board.
This method allways worked for me.
